Comment by rvcdbn

1 month ago

couldn't opencode just switch to agent sdk?

I'm not 100% sure but I think OpenCode wants to control the harness and persistence, tool call flows etc. If they just used the Claude SDK then it would diverge architecturally from all the other providers, persist jsonl to ~/.claude, etc.